Andrew jogs at an average speed of 5.5 miles per hour. He is planning a jog for Saturday morning. How far can Andrew go on his jog? Write an equation for the problem and use the equation to answer the question.

speed = distance / time

speed = 5.5

distance = d

t = time

5.5 = d/t

d = 5.5t
